Everyday jewelry handcrafted with Midwestern care.
I was a creative and artistic kid, often drawn to small-scale things. It was not uncommon to find me playing with Polly Pockets while watching Bob Ross on PBS... so doing something creative with attention to tiny details isn't much of a stretch for me.
I started making beaded jewelry as a hobby in high school, but the real spark was ignited in my first metalsmithing and jewelry design class at IU. Two years and multiple classes in the program taught me an incredible amount about design, craftsmanship, wearability, and problem solving.
My Tactile Melodies business began in the fall of 2009 - a family friend was putting together a holiday arts and crafts show. They asked if I wanted to sell some jewelry there, and I was officially in business. I've been growing and expanding my designs ever since. I continue to set up booths at a few local shows each year, and I have jewelry for sale in a handful of shops around southern Indiana.
Etsy was something I'd had my eye on for some time. I took the plunge into this fantastic online marketplace in the spring of 2012 as an outlet for some of my favorite and best selling designs. It's been an amazing experience so far - my customers and fellow Etsy users have been so wonderful!
I hope to provide affordable, high-quality, and versatile pieces of jewelry that compliment all kinds of personalities for many years to come. Thanks for visiting!

Additional policies and FAQs
Always put jewelry on last when getting ready - lotions, perfumes, hairsprays, and other body/beauty products that go on jewelry can dull finishes and speed up tarnish on metal. Nearly all metals will slightly change color over time... please keep this in mind! Keeping jewelry dry and stored in airtight containers while not being worn can help prolong the life of the original finish. Never clean jewelry with harsh detergents or cleaners... gentle soap and warm water will do! Intense cleaners can harm the special finish of metal and gemstones.
